Artist Statement
Susan who was raised and schooled in upstate New York, an at Syracuse, University, BFA, found herself and her art flourishing in the coastal town of Forks for thirty years. Promotion of the west Olympic area as a viable place for artists to live, create and show their work was key in the formation of the West Olympic Council of the Arts and the Olympic West Arttrek. A continuing self guided tour of artist studios and galleries.
“The move from the “west end to the north peninsula area has not been an easy transition for me, but as the settling in process evolves I am enthralled with the light, the uniqueness of the land shapes and the horizon line that appears everywhere.”
Susan is now concentrating exclusively on the fulfillment of her personal goals of peace, love and laughter which naturally include artistic endeavors. Susan’s work includes he “white woman susu sticks” and her pastel and watercolor pieces reflecting both humor and serenity.
Susan’s work can be found in collection throughout the US and Europe.
